Filing a Grievance
If you have a grievance against Michigan Works or an employer, you may file a grievance with the investigative assistance of Michigan Works. Please follow the steps outlined below:
  1. Visit the Michigan Works service center in Holland, MI located at 121 Clover St., Holland.
  2. Tell the person at the front desk that you wish to file a grievance against Michigan Works or an area employer.
  3. The person at the front desk will contact the Grievance Officer, and the Grievance Officer will sit down with you and go through your grievance in detail.
  4. At the close of your meeting you will leave with a copy of your grievance, and the Michigan Works staff will investigate your grievance and will communicate to you their findings.
